Emulacja na komputerze z systemem Windows

44

Jak mogę emulować Raspberry Pi w systemie Windows?

Powiązane: Emulacja na komputerze z systemem Linux

Alex L.
źródło
Cygwin musi być używany do uruchamiania QEMU w systemie Windows. Nie znam innego sposobu.
Jivings
@Jivings Istnieje (nieoficjalna) wstępnie skompilowana wersja - lassauge.free.fr/qemu
Alex L
1
@ACarter To nie jest. Ponieważ Alex chce emulować architekturę ARM, tylko system operacyjny.
Jivings,
2
Nadal jestem rozczarowany jakością odpowiedzi tutaj; albo mają skłonność do łączenia zgnilizny, albo nie wyjaśniają, co się dzieje.
Alex Chamberlain

Odpowiedzi:

34

Znalazłem rzadki klejnot samouczka podczas próby znalezienia aktualizacji dla dystrybucji RISC OS dla RPi. To idzie w głębi, w jaki sposób emulować RPI w systemie Windows za pomocą QEMU . Samouczek jest również wystarczająco hojny, aby zapewnić łącze do pliku binarnego Win32 dla QEMU . Kiedy znajdę czas, planuję wykonać samouczek.

Andrew Larsson
źródło
3
Czy możesz rozszerzyć swoją odpowiedź, aby zabezpieczyć się przed gniciem linków? Twoje zdrowie!
Alex L
1
Oczywiście! Zrobię to wkrótce.
Andrew Larsson,
1
@Jivings Zaatakowało mnie życie, które spowodowało, że mój harmonogram był dość zajęty. Jednak wciąż jest na mojej liście rzeczy do zrobienia! Zwykle robiłbym to w pracy, ale dostałem nową pracę, która jest znacznie bardziej czasochłonna.
Andrew Larsson,
1
Minęło 15 miesięcy ...
Ten Brazylijczyk
1
@ThatBrazilianGuy wiem; Jestem okropną osobą. Nadal jest na mojej liście, wraz z kilkoma rzeczami dla AskDifferent.
Andrew Larsson,
12

Na forum Raspberry Pi znajduje się bardzo fajny post o „Emulowanie Raspberry Pi w systemie Windows w prosty sposób” . Ktoś gotowy dołożył wszelkich starań, aby emulacja raspberry pi w systemie Windows była tak prosta, jak to tylko możliwe. Instrukcje są

  1. pobierz zip z sourceforge

  2. Po zakończeniu pobierania rozpakuj plik.

  3. W folderze powinieneś znaleźć plik run.bat, który zrobi dla ciebie całą magię.

Plik zip to dosłownie Raspberry Pi w pliku zip, zawiera Qemu wraz ze ściśnięciem Wheezy, a plik wsadowy uruchamiany w celu uruchomienia emulacji zawiera dokładne polecenie uruchomienia Qemu jako procesora ARM z uruchomionym Wheezy. To uosobienie KISS.

Należy zauważyć, że inni pobrali i sprawdzili pliki w poszukiwaniu wirusów oraz że emulacja została potwierdzona w kilku wersjach systemu Windows. Mogę potwierdzić, że emulacja działa w systemie Windows 7 Ultimate.

Pamiętaj, że domyślnym układem klawiatury jest angielski GB. Jeśli używasz angielskiej klawiatury amerykańskiej, wystąpią pewne problemy z | znak, aby to naprawić, należy uruchomić opcję konfiguracji klawiatury przy narzędziu Raspi-config przy pierwszym uruchomieniu.

Dan B.
źródło
1
Mogę również potwierdzić, że ten sposób działa również w systemie Windows 10.
Ad Infinitum
1

Możesz emulować RPi w VirtualBox ze względną łatwością.

Oto wątek z instrukcjami. Uruchomienie tego jest dość proste.

EDYCJA: Musisz uruchomić Scratchbox i QEMU z tym, ponieważ VirtualBox nie emuluje ARM po wyjęciu z pudełka.

Oto dalsze instrukcje.

darryn.ten
źródło
Problem polega na tym, że nie będzie to architektura ARM.
Jivings
2
Nie, musisz użyć emulatora zestawu instrukcji, takiego jak QEMU.
Jivings
1
Fajnie, masz teraz moją opinię.
Jivings
4
Jeśli linki umrą, odpowiedź będzie raczej bezużyteczna. Czy możesz streścić treść?
Alex L
2
link do instrukcji nie żyje :(
Piotr Kula,
-2

Możesz łatwo wypróbować mój symulator Raspberry Pi dołączony do czujnika, wiersza poleceń i edytora plików na iotify.io. Sprawdź naszą dokumentację na https://docs.iotify.io/, aby rozpocząć pracę z różnymi projektami systemu operacyjnego i zapoznać się ze środowiskiem roboczym Raspberry Pi.

Zrzut ekranu symulatora Raspberry Pi

iotify
źródło